#include <NTL/vec_GF2E.h>#include <NTL/new.h>NTL_START_IMPLconst long MaxAllocBlock = 10000;void BlockConstruct(GF2E* x, long n){   if (n <= 0) return;    if (!GF2EInfo)      Error("GF2E constructor called while modulus undefined");   long d = GF2E::WordLength();   long size = d + 2;   long AllocAmt = (MaxAllocBlock-1) / size;   if (AllocAmt == 0) AllocAmt = 1;   long i = 0;   long m;   _ntl_ulong *p, *q;   long j;   while (i < n) {      m = min((n-i), AllocAmt);      p = (_ntl_ulong *) malloc((m*size + 1)*(sizeof (_ntl_ulong)));      if (!p) Error("out of memory in BlockConstruct(GF2E*,long)");      *p = m;      for (j = 0, q = p+3; j < m; j++, i++, q += size) {         q[-2] =  (d << 1) | 1;         q[-1] = 0;         x[i]._GF2E__rep.xrep.rep = q;      }   }}void BlockDestroy(GF2E* x, long n){   if (n <= 0) return;   long i = 0;   _ntl_ulong *p;   long m;   while (i < n) {      p = x[i]._GF2E__rep.xrep.rep-3;      m =  *p;      free(p);      i += m;   }}NTL_vector_impl_plain(GF2E,vec_GF2E)NTL_io_vector_impl(GF2E,vec_GF2E)NTL_eq_vector_impl(GF2E,vec_GF2E)void InnerProduct(GF2E& x, const vec_GF2E& a, const vec_GF2E& b){   long n = min(a.length(), b.length());   long i;   GF2X accum, t;   clear(accum);   for (i = 0; i < n; i++) {      mul(t, rep(a[i]), rep(b[i]));      add(accum, accum, t);   }   conv(x, accum);}void InnerProduct(GF2E& x, const vec_GF2E& a, const vec_GF2E& b,                  long offset){   long n = min(a.length(), b.length()+offset);   long i;   GF2X accum, t;   clear(accum);   for (i = offset; i < n; i++) {      mul(t, rep(a[i]), rep(b[i-offset]));      add(accum, accum, t);   }   conv(x, accum);}void mul(vec_GF2E& x, const vec_GF2E& a, const GF2E& b_in){   GF2E b = b_in;   long n = a.length();   x.SetLength(n);   long i;   for (i = 0; i < n; i++)      mul(x[i], a[i], b);}void mul(vec_GF2E& x, const vec_GF2E& a, GF2 b){   x = a;   if (b == 0)      clear(x);}void add(vec_GF2E& x, const vec_GF2E& a, const vec_GF2E& b){   long n = a.length();   if (b.length() != n) Error("vector add: dimension mismatch");   x.SetLength(n);   long i;   for (i = 0; i < n; i++)      add(x[i], a[i], b[i]);}void clear(vec_GF2E& x){   long n = x.length();   long i;   for (i = 0; i < n; i++)      clear(x[i]);}long IsZero(const vec_GF2E& a){   long n = a.length();   long i;   for (i = 0; i < n; i++)      if (!IsZero(a[i]))         return 0;   return 1;}vec_GF2E operator+(const vec_GF2E& a, const vec_GF2E& b){   vec_GF2E res;   add(res, a, b);   NTL_OPT_RETURN(vec_GF2E, res);}vec_GF2E operator-(const vec_GF2E& a, const vec_GF2E& b){   vec_GF2E res;   sub(res, a, b);   NTL_OPT_RETURN(vec_GF2E, res);}vec_GF2E operator-(const vec_GF2E& a){   vec_GF2E res;   negate(res, a);   NTL_OPT_RETURN(vec_GF2E, res);}GF2E operator*(const vec_GF2E& a, const vec_GF2E& b){   GF2E res;   InnerProduct(res, a, b);   return res;}void VectorCopy(vec_GF2E& x, const vec_GF2E& a, long n){   if (n < 0) Error("VectorCopy: negative length");   if (n >= (1L << (NTL_BITS_PER_LONG-4))) Error("overflow in VectorCopy");   long m = min(n, a.length());   x.SetLength(n);   long i;   for (i = 0; i < m; i++)      x[i] = a[i];   for (i = m; i < n; i++)      clear(x[i]);}NTL_END_IMPL
